If you are filipino, the best traditional food will always at your moms. If your are from the NW the best filipino restaurants have always been in Seattle. But not anymore, in a little shopping strip on Everett Mall Way filled with small multi ethnic resturants, you will find Gracie's Cuisine its far from the fanciness, recognition, and status that you get from a Musang. The food however, the food is heads and shoulders above any other filipino resturants in the Seattle area. The Sisig is pefectly cooked with a touch of crunch and flavor depth you woundn't believe. The laing is pefectly executed with much more creaminess than tradition but didnt take away from the flavor of the taro leaves. Make sure to try the dinuguan with coconut milk, Kare Kare, and the bicol express.
